This is what December looks like in a warm-winter climate. We're watering from rain barrels and eating salads in December (since lettuce bolts to seed too quickly through the summer). The mood also shifts toward baking and cooking again. Such is the beauty of fall/winter gardening. Loquats have just set fruit on our potted tree. They'll be ripe in a couple months.
